So many of this country's most beautiful hiking trails can be found just a few hours north in the Lake Superior region. Hundreds of small state parks surround the lake, many of them with beautiful hiking trails.

Since so many water ways make their way to the largest freshwater lake in the world through these parks, many of these trails are dotted with spectacular water features. Rapids, waterfalls, and cauldrons are just some of the natural waterways you'll see along these trails.

One of these parks is Amnicon State Falls Park just south of Superior Wisconsin, the western most point of Lake Superior. The park surrounds the Amnicon River as it feeds into Lake Superior and offers some spectacular views.

There's some history in the park as well. It is home to one of the oldest covered wooden bridges in the state of Wisconsin. A perfect place for some Instagram pics.
